What's the weather like in Downtown Toronto?
The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temperature of 68°F,
  • Coldest months: February, January, March, and December
  • Rainiest months: June, July, April, and October
  • Driest months: February, November, January, and March

How can I get to Downtown Toronto and get around on a budget?
Checking out these ways to get around Downtown Toronto is a smart way to keep your trip affordable. The nearest airport is Billy Bishop Toronto City Airport (YTZ), situated 1.8 mi (2.9 km) away. If that doesn't suit your budget, you can arrange flights in and out of Toronto Pearson Intl. Airport (YYZ), which is 11.7 mi (18.8 km) away. You can walk to nearby metro stations including Dundas Station, Dundas St West at Yonge St Stop, and Dundas St West at Bay St Stop.
